php的操作ftp類
<?php class ftp { public $off; // 返回操作状态(成功/失败) public $conn_id; // FTP连接 function __construct($FTP_HOST,$FTP_PORT,$FTP_USER,$FTP_PASS) { $this->conn_id = @ftp_connect($FTP_HOST,$FTP_PORT) or die("FTP服务器连接失败"); @ftp_login($this->conn_id,$FTP_USER,$FTP_PASS) or die("FTP服务器登陆失败"); @ftp_pasv($this->conn_id,1); // 打开被动模拟 } function up_file($path,$newpath,$type=true) { if($type) $this->dir_mkdirs($newpath); $this->off = @ftp_put($this->conn_id,$newpath,$path,FTP_BINARY); if(!$this->off) echo "文件上传失败,请检查权限及路径是否正确!"; }
方法:FTP連線
@FTP_HOST -- FTP主機
#@FTP_PORT -- 埠
@FTP_USER -- 使用者名稱
@ FTP_PASS -- 密碼
免責聲明
本站所有資源皆由網友貢獻或各大下載網站轉載。請自行檢查軟體的完整性!本站所有資源僅供學習參考。請不要將它們用於商業目的。否則,一切後果都由您負責!如有侵權,請聯絡我們刪除。聯絡方式:admin@php.cn
相關文章
【ftp操作類別】8個php的ftp操作類別庫下載
20 May 2017
FTP是一種檔案傳輸協議,透過檔案傳輸協定(FTP) 提供對檔案伺服器的用戶端訪問,用於開啟、登入以及關閉連接,同時用於上傳、下載、重名命、刪除及取得檔案伺服器上的文件資訊。 PHP中文網提供了8個實用的php ftp操作類別庫,供大家學習和參考。
Hot Tools
熱門文章
魯馬島:如何到達山脈
06 Dec 2024
手游攻略
Fortnite:讓我們來狩獵吸血鬼任務包指南
21 Dec 2024
手游攻略
當參數修改受到限制時如何增加MySQL GROUP_CONCAT()最大長度?
19 Dec 2024
mysql教程
如何在 Go 中存取和解析命令列參數?
18 Dec 2024
Golang
MySQL 表名是否區分大小寫,如何控制?
19 Dec 2024
mysql教程